Plumbing in Warner Springs
Warner Springs is a small mountain community of about 1,500 residents along State Route 79 in northern San Diego County, best known as a Pacific Crest Trail trailhead (PCT mile 110) and home to the historic Warner Springs Ranch with its glider port. The community sits at about 3,000 feet of elevation, which means freezing temperatures are routine in winter and freeze protection is a real plumbing concern that coastal homes never deal with. Most properties here are on private wells and septic systems, so the work is rural-property scope: well pump service, pressure tank replacement, water treatment, freeze-protection retrofits on exposed pipes, and the supply-line work that goes with larger rural parcels. How does electronic leak detection work?
The plumbers we connect you with use a combination of acoustic listening devices, thermal imaging, and electromagnetic pipe locators to find leaks without cutting into walls or floors. Acoustic equipment amplifies the sound of pressurized water escaping from a pipe. Thermal cameras detect temperature differences caused by moisture. Together, these tools pinpoint the leak location within inches.

What are signs of a hidden water leak?
Watch for: unexplained increases in your water bill, the sound of running water when nothing is on, warm or damp spots on floors, musty odors behind walls, peeling paint or bubbling wallpaper, mold growth in unusual locations, or your water meter spinning when no water is being used. Any of these warrant a professional leak inspection.

What freeze protection do Warner Springs homes need?
At 3,000 feet of elevation, Warner Springs sees freezing temperatures regularly through winter. Exposed exterior pipes, hose bibs, and supply lines in attics or crawlspaces need freeze protection, pipe insulation, frost-free hose bibs, heat tape on critical runs, and proper interior valve shutoff for vacation periods.
